The Florida Education Association (FEA) is the largest association of professional employees and the largest labor union in the Southeast, representing more than 120,000 members. FEA members include teachers, education staff professionals, higher education faculty and graduate assistants, retirees, education students, and early career educators. FEA represents the professional and working interests of its members and plays a prominent role in shaping state policies that affect public schools. FEA is a merged state association affiliated with both the National Education Association (NEA) and the American Federation of Teachers (AFT).

POSITION SUMMARY: 
The Data Specialist – Membership Services is responsible for maintaining accurate membership records, supporting dues processing, and providing direct assistance to members, local units, and service teams. This role combines data management with member outreach to ensure timely resolution of dues-related issues and accurate reporting across systems.
